CUMBERLAND COUNTY, PA. (THECOUNT) — Todd Addison Jr., of Duncannon, Pennsylvania, has been identified as the victim in a Saturday motorcycle crash in Cumberland County.
Addison, 37, was killed in a two-vehicle motorcycle collision near Dickinson Township Saturday.
According to reports, Addison was operating a Victory motorcycle on Carlisle Road near Pine Grove Road in Dickinson Township, when the bike came into contact with a Kia Soul, operated by Victoria Jesswein. Addison was ejected from the motorcycle during the collision around 11:40 a.m. Saturday.
Suzette Addison, who was operating a Yamaha motorcycle traveling behind Todd Addison, then ran him over.
Todd Addison was pronounced dead at the scene of blunt force trauma injuries.
No one else was injured in the incident.
The cause of the crash remains under investigation.
